Transaction 310ee70779183da6525a76379b906e81f26fba311e7b02ced911f57628c47fbb
1 Input
1 Output
-
310ee70779183da6525a76379b906e81f26fba311e7b02ced911f57628c47fbb:0
- value
- 173841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 887cf96daff3bfa49f9a77310257e073d832d8d5 OP_EQUAL
- address
- 3E8hY12r27Y1CY17GjRqqQrD1mTfScvfz1